What is Burning Knee Pain?

What is Burning Knee Pain?
Source: hingehealth

Burning knee pain is a sharp or constant burning sensation in the knee joint. It can happen suddenly or gradually. This type of pain can affect anyone, regardless of age. The pain may feel like heat under the skin, often combined with stiffness or swelling.

What Causes Burning Knee Pain?

I wanted to understand what was happening to my body. After some research and consulting with my doctor, I found out that there are several possible causes of burning knee pain:

1. Overuse or Injury

If you walk, run, or exercise too much without proper rest, it can cause inflammation in the knee joint. This was one of the main reasons behind my pain.

2. Osteoarthritis

Osteoarthritis happens when the cartilage in the knee wears down over time. This makes bones rub against each other, causing pain and stiffness. It is more common in older adults but can happen at any age.

3. Patellar Tendinitis

This condition happens when the tendon connecting the kneecap to the shinbone becomes inflamed. It often affects athletes or people who perform repetitive leg movements.

4. Bursitis

Bursae are small fluid-filled sacs that cushion the knee joint. When they become inflamed due to injury or pressure, they cause burning pain and swelling.

5. Nerve Pain

Sometimes, the burning sensation is caused by nerve damage or irritation. Sciatic nerve pain can also radiate to the knee.

How I Treated My Burning Knee Pain

After understanding the causes, I started trying different treatments. It took some trial and error, but eventually, I found what worked best for me. Here’s a step-by-step guide based on my experience:

1. Rest and Lifestyle Changes

The first thing I did was give my knee some rest. I stopped doing high-impact activities like running and switched to low-impact exercises such as swimming and walking.

I also made small changes in my daily routine:

  • Using an elevator instead of stairs
  • Avoiding standing for long periods
  • Taking short breaks during long walks

2. Ice and Heat Therapy

Ice and heat therapy became my best friend during this time.

  • Ice Packs: I applied ice packs for 15-20 minutes, especially when my knee was swollen. It helped reduce inflammation and numb the pain.
  • Heating Pads: In the mornings or when my knee felt stiff, I used a heating pad to relax the muscles and improve blood flow.

3. Physical Therapy Exercises

One of the best decisions I made was consulting a physical therapist. They gave me simple exercises to strengthen the muscles around my knee.

Here are some exercises that helped me:

  • Leg Raises: Strengthens the thigh muscles without putting pressure on the knee
  • Hamstring Stretches: Improves flexibility in the back of the leg
  • Wall Squats: Builds muscle strength slowly without causing pain

I started doing these exercises 3-4 times a week, and within a few weeks, I noticed a big difference.

4. Pain Relief Medications

At times when the pain became too much, I used ibuprofen or paracetamol to manage the discomfort. However, I only used these medicines when absolutely necessary and always followed my doctor’s advice.

5. Knee Braces

Wearing a knee brace helped support my knee joint during daily activities. It reduced pressure on the knee and allowed me to move around without too much pain.

6. Supplements for Joint Health

I also started taking some supplements to improve my knee health naturally:

  • Glucosamine & Chondroitin: Helps rebuild cartilage
  • Omega-3 Fatty Acids: Reduces inflammation
  • Vitamin D & Calcium: Strengthens bones

7. Weight Management

One thing I learned is that extra body weight puts more pressure on the knees. I started eating a balanced diet and lost a few pounds. This small change made a huge difference in my knee pain.

When to See a Doctor?

If you’re facing burning knee pain that doesn’t go away after a few days of rest, it’s important to see a doctor. Here are some signs that you should not ignore:

  • Pain lasting more than a week
  • Swelling that doesn’t go away
  • Difficulty walking
  • Redness or warmth around the knee
  • Clicking or locking sensation
